If I add an attachment of an Image via DropBox, is there any way to see, use a formula, or API, to pull the actual DropBox URL instead of the Airtable URL which of course expires?

Unfortunately, the original URL is not available.

Thanks, I just needed an image hosting solution and I figured out how to simply change the last code in the dropbox link and it works for AT: You need to change the ?dl=0 at the end of the link to ?raw=1.
